Home Insulation Tips From Spray Foam Genie Charlotte

Commercial insulation is one of the most cost-effective energy efficiency upgrades you can make. It’s not only good for your wallet, it’s a great way to help reduce our collective reliance on planet-warming greenhouse gases.

Keeping your house well insulated can save you money and help keep your family comfortable year-round. It’s especially important in homes built before 1960, which are typically less insulated than newer houses. Older homes tend to have air leaks and gaps, which allow heat and cold air to escape, requiring your heating or cooling system to work harder to compensate. Home insulation helps seal these leaks and gaps and can significantly improve the comfort of your home.

Eco-Friendly Home Insulation with Spray Foam Genie Charlotte

Insulation is made from a variety of materials and each type has different benefits and characteristics. Generally, the higher the R-value of a product, the better it insulates. Some factors to consider when choosing insulation include indoor air quality impacts, life cycle costs, recycled content, and embodied carbon.

Insulation is typically installed in attics, walls, and crawl spaces, primarily to insulate against hot or cold weather. It can be installed in the form of dry batts (fiberglass, mineral wool, cotton, and wool), cellulose, or spray foam. Spray foam is the most effective insulation, as it can be sprayed directly onto walls or into the attic space where it is designed to fit between studs and joists. Other types of insulation require drilling holes and removing existing drywall or trim, which may be costly.

Do You Need a New Roof?Do You Need a New Roof?

If you have ever noticed that there’s water inside your home, it’s a good idea to get a new roof. Normally, major leaks will start in the attic, and water will travel a long way before it reaches the home. The snow melted on your roof creates an ice dam that flows down to the eaves, where it can easily penetrate the roof deck. If the water level rises and roof warning signs, it can cause a huge leak and damage your house.

If You Notice Curling, Missing, Or Mossy Shingles

There are several warning signs that your roof needs replacement. A sagging roofline indicates that there’s damage and moisture underneath the shingles. A sagging roof can cause the shingles to buckle, leak, or partially cave in. In extreme cases, a sagging roof may have to be removed and replaced. During this process, you should also make sure the roof is properly insulated. It is vital to have your roof inspected when you notice any of these problems.

If you are unsure of whether you need a new roof, you can check your home improvement records to see the date it was installed. In general, the lifespan of a roof is around twenty to 25 years. It’s a good idea to have a new roof installed if your existing roof is more than twenty years old. The lifespan of a roof also depends on how often it’s repaired and whether it’s exposed to extreme weather conditions.

Safe Removal of Old Insulation
It is not uncommon for homeowners to replace their attic insulation with blown-in cellulose or fiberglass. These materials are affordable, effective, and eco-friendly. They can significantly reduce a home’s energy costs, improve its indoor air quality, and increase comfort levels. However, if there is an older layer of insulation present, it must be removed in order to preserve the new material and prevent costly damage to the attic.

Old crawlspace insulation can be hazardous to remove without proper equipment and knowledge. Its contents may contain harmful chemicals or dangerous toxins that pose significant health risks for anyone who attempts to remove it. This is particularly true for insulation that dates back several decades, which likely contains asbestos. This can cause severe health conditions like mesothelioma and asthma if disturbed during removal.

Other materials, such as fiberglass and cellulose insulation, can contain tiny glass fibers that can irritate the skin and lungs. Mineral wool and foam board insulation can also release harmful fumes that are toxic if inhaled. In addition to these irritants, it is important to use the right personal protective gear when attempting to remove old insulation, such as gloves, goggles, and a mask or respirator. Isolating the work area is also crucial to minimize dust from spreading throughout the house.

Professionals who specialize in insulation removal have access to the specialized equipment and tools needed to remove all types of insulation safely and effectively. They are trained in handling these hazardous materials and can effectively protect their clients from potential health risks. Additionally, they know how to properly dispose of and recycle the materials once they are removed from the attic.
